Recommended Vaccines by Age: What Children, Adults, and Seniors Need in 2025
This article offers a clear, up-to-date guide to which vaccines are recommended at every life stage in 2025—from infancy and adolescence to adulthood and older age—based on current public health guidance. It outlines core shots (such as MMR, polio, DTaP/Tdap, HPV, and HepA/B), seasonal protection (influenza and updated COVID-19), and age- or risk-specific vaccines like meningococcal, pneumococcal, shingles, and RSV, with notes for pregnancy, chronic conditions, and travel. Readers will find easy-to-use age charts, catch-up options, and safety basics, plus practical tips for checking records, scheduling visits, and accessing coverage—helping patients and caregivers make confident, informed decisions to prevent serious illnesses.
